This video is only a partial flush, that would have only changed about 1/2 the fluid. As per the service manual the proper way is: Disconnect at the radiator, run the car for one minute in neutral causing it to discharge about 3.5L, then drain 2.0L from the from the drain plug and plug it back up again. Even at this point there is still 2.0L in the transmission. You need to then add 2.0L, and once again start the engine and run for 1 minute dumping another 2.0L, which should be dirty, out the radiator connection. Then you can add the final 5.5L. All up it takes 7.5L to 7.7L total. Also before each start go cycle through all selector positions to prime each line. After this you have to *drive* the car for 15minutes and confirm the ATF level is between the "HOT" marks on the dip stick.
